Title :
P4M-5 Accurate Assessment of CMUT Devices Through Precise Electrical Impedance Measurement in Air

Abstract :
This paper reports a technique to exploit results from electrical impedance measurement of cMUT devices in air. An analytical ID model has been used as a fitting function. The accuracy of this model has been theoretically analysed.
